About Hellingly Community Primary School
Hellingly Community Primary School, a state primary in Wealden, East Sussex, performs broadly in line with the local authority average for its type. The most recent Key Stage 2 data shows the school achieving a score of 59, which matches the East Sussex LA average for primary schools exactly. This places Hellingly squarely in the middle of the pack, neither outperforming nor underperforming the typical local school. For context, the top-performing primary in the area, St Peter and St Paul CofE Primary School, scores 92, while other strong local peers like Catsfield Church of England Primary School and Blackboys Church of England Primary School score 88 and 86 respectively. Hellingly’s result suggests consistent, solid academic provision without the standout performance of these higher-ranked neighbours.
The school’s most recent Ofsted inspection rated it Good, a grade it has held across its recent inspections. This aligns with the majority of schools in East Sussex, where only 10 out of 144 primary schools have achieved the top Outstanding rating. Hellingly’s Good rating indicates effective teaching and leadership, with pupils making expected progress. The school does not have a sixth form, as it caters for children aged 4 to 11, and there is no nursery provision on site. With a capacity of 242, it is a moderately sized primary, and its mixed gender intake reflects the typical community school model.
Hellingly offers a practical range of facilities including an ICT suite, sports hall, playing fields, music rooms, and art studios, alongside a Forest School programme that provides outdoor learning opportunities. Clubs such as Film Club, Chess, Science Club, and Art Club extend the school day, while sports include cross country, rounders, athletics, and netball. The school also has a chapel on site, though it has no religious character.
